Dreaming of an angry dog that lunges and tries to bite can be a vivid and unsettling experience for a married woman. Such dreams often carry symbolic meanings that can provide insights into her emotional state, fears, or unresolved issues. It is essential to approach dream interpretation with an understanding that dreams are highly personal and can vary in meaning from one individual to another.

Dogs in dreams are often associated with loyalty, protection, and companionship. However, when a dog appears angry and aggressive, it may symbolize underlying fears or threats that the dreamer perceives in her waking life. The act of lunging and attempting to bite can signify a sense of being attacked or overwhelmed by these fears. For a married woman, this dream could indicate feelings of vulnerability or insecurity within her relationship or other aspects of her life.

The emotional state of the dreamer is crucial in understanding the dream's meaning. If the woman feels anxious or stressed in her waking life, the dream might reflect her subconscious mind processing these emotions. The aggressive behavior of the dog could represent situations or people that she feels are threatening her sense of security or happiness. It is important to consider the specific details of the dream, such as the setting, the dreamer's actions, and her emotional response during the dream.

Aggressive dogs in dreams can also symbolize repressed anger or frustration. The dreamer might be harboring unresolved emotions that she has not yet addressed. This could be related to her marriage, work, or other personal relationships. The dream serves as a wake-up call, urging her to confront and deal with these emotions constructively. Ignoring them could lead to further stress and potential conflicts in her waking life.

Additionally, the dream could be a manifestation of the dreamer's protective instincts. The angry dog might represent her inner strength and determination to safeguard what is important to her. In this scenario, the dream encourages her to recognize and utilize her inner power to overcome challenges and protect her well-being.
